Cost of Study in UK: Tips for Saving Money While Living Abroad

The cost of study in the UK can be daunting for international students, encompassing not only tuition fees but also living expenses such as accommodation, food, transportation, and leisure activities. However, with careful planning and smart strategies, you can significantly reduce your expenses and make your budget stretch further. This blog will provide practical tips for saving money while living abroad, allowing you to focus more on your studies and enjoy your time in the UK.



1. Create a Detailed Budget

The first step in managing your finances effectively is to create a detailed budget. Outline your expected income, including any scholarships, part-time work, or family support. Then, list all your anticipated expenses, such as rent, groceries, utilities, transportation, and entertainment. By tracking your spending and comparing it against your budget, you’ll identify areas where you can cut back.

Consider using budgeting apps or spreadsheets to help you keep track of your expenses. Regularly reviewing your budget will help you stay on top of your finances and make adjustments as needed.

2. Find Affordable Accommodation

Housing can consume a significant portion of your budget. To save money, consider the following tips when searching for accommodation:

  • Choose University Halls: Uk university-managed accommodation often includes utilities and is generally cheaper than private rentals. Living on campus can also foster a sense of community and make it easier to meet other students.

  • Consider Shared Housing: Sharing a flat or house with other students can dramatically reduce your rent and utility costs. Look for reliable flat mates to split expenses fairly.

  • Research Local Areas: Some neighborhoods offer more affordable rents than others. Do some research to find out which areas are student-friendly and cost-effective.

3. Cook at Home

Eating out can quickly add up, so consider cooking at home more often. This not only saves money but also allows you to experiment with different cuisines. Here are some tips for saving on food:

  • Plan Meals: Create a weekly meal plan and shopping list to avoid impulse purchases. Planning meals helps you use ingredients efficiently and reduces waste.

  • Buy in Bulk: Purchasing non-perishable items in bulk can save you money over time. Look for discounts at local supermarkets or wholesale stores.

  • Take Advantage of Student Discounts: Many grocery stores and restaurants offer discounts for students. Always carry your student ID to take advantage of these deals.

4. Utilize Public Transportation



Transportation costs can quickly add up, especially if you rely on taxis or rideshares. Instead, opt for public transportation, which is generally more affordable. Here are some ways to save:

  • Get a Student Travel Card: Many cities offer discounted travel cards for students that provide significant savings on public transport fares.

  • Walk or Cycle: If you live close to your university, consider walking or cycling to save money and improve your health. Many cities in the UK are bike-friendly and have dedicated lanes.

5. Limit Leisure Activities

While it's important to enjoy your time abroad, entertainment costs can also contribute to your overall expenses. To save money:

  • Explore Free Activities: Many cities offer free events, museums, and parks. Research local listings to find out what’s happening in your area.

  • Join Student Societies: Participating in university clubs and societies can provide a wealth of activities at little or no cost. This is also a great way to meet new friends and build a social network.

Exploring the UK: Must-Visit Destinations for Indian Students Studying in the UK During Breaks

Studying in the UK offers international students a unique blend of academic rigor and cultural richness. Beyond the classroom, the UK is teeming with historical landmarks, vibrant cities, and stunning landscapes that are just waiting to be explored. For Indian students taking breaks from their studies, there are countless must-visit destinations that not only enhance their understanding of British culture but also provide a memorable experience during their time abroad.



One of the first places to consider is London, the capital city. Bursting with energy, London offers a myriad of attractions, including the iconic Buckingham Palace, the historic Tower of London, and the majestic British Museum, which houses artifacts from around the world. Students can stroll along the River Thames, visit the vibrant markets of Camden and Borough, or catch a show in the West End. The city's extensive public transport system makes it easy to navigate, allowing students to make the most of their time exploring its diverse neighborhoods.

Just a short train ride from London, Oxford is one of the top uk universities  for students studying in the UK. Known for its prestigious university, Oxford is a city steeped in history and intellectual heritage. Students can explore the stunning architecture of the university's colleges, including Christ Church and Magdalen College, or enjoy a leisurely punt along the River Cherwell. The city also has beautiful parks, such as University Parks, where students can relax and unwind. Oxford's quaint streets are lined with shops, cafes, and bookshops, making it a perfect place for students to immerse themselves in British culture.

Another incredible destination is Edinburgh, the capital of Scotland, renowned for its rich history and stunning landscapes. The city is home to the iconic Edinburgh Castle, perched on a volcanic rock and offering breathtaking views of the city below. Students can wander the historic Royal Mile, visit the Scottish National Gallery, or take a hike up Arthur’s Seat, an ancient volcano that provides panoramic views of the city and beyond. Edinburgh also hosts numerous festivals throughout the year, including the famous Edinburgh Festival Fringe, providing students with a vibrant cultural experience.

For those interested in the natural beauty of the UK, the Lake District is a must-visit. This national park, located in northwest England, is known for its stunning lakes, mountains, and charming villages. Students can partake in outdoor activities such as hiking, cycling, and boating, or simply enjoy the picturesque scenery. The region is also famous for its literary connections, having inspired writers like William Wordsworth and Beatrix Potter. Exploring the Lake District allows students to reconnect with nature and find tranquility away from their academic commitments.



Moving to the southwestern coast, students should not miss visiting Cornwall, known for its stunning beaches and quaint fishing villages. Places like St. Ives and Padstow offer beautiful coastlines, delicious seafood, and opportunities for surfing and coastal walks. Cornwall’s rich history is evident in its ancient sites, such as Tintagel Castle, reputedly the birthplace of King Arthur. This region provides a perfect getaway for students looking to relax and recharge.

For a taste of British history and architecture, Bath is an excellent destination. Famous for its Roman baths and Georgian architecture, this city offers a glimpse into England's past. Students can visit the Roman Baths Museum, take a walk around the stunning Royal Crescent, or simply enjoy the thermal spa experience at the Thermae Bath Spa. Bath's charming streets are dotted with shops, cafes, and restaurants, making it a delightful place to spend a weekend.

What is a Dependent Student Visa?

A dependent student visa in the UK allows family members of an international student to accompany them during their studies. This visa is particularly beneficial for students who are pursuing long-term courses, such as postgraduate degrees, as it ensures that loved ones can be present during this transformative phase of life.

Eligibility Criteria

To be eligible for a dependent student visa, the primary visa holder must meet specific requirements:

  1. Student Visa UK Holder: The main applicant must be on a valid Student Visa, enrolled in a full-time course that lasts longer than nine months at a recognized UK institution.

  2. Family Members: The dependent visa can cover a spouse, partner, or children under the age of 18. In the case of partners, applicants must demonstrate that their relationship is genuine and ongoing.

  3. Financial Requirements: The primary visa holder must have sufficient funds to support their dependents while in the UK. This requirement ensures that families can sustain themselves without relying on public funds.

Application Process

The application process for a dependent student visa for families studying in the UK involves several steps::

  1. Gather Required Documents: Applicants must prepare several documents, including the passport of the primary visa holder, evidence of relationship (marriage certificate or birth certificate for children), proof of financial support, and confirmation of the main applicant's student status.

  2. Online Application: The dependent visa application is submitted online through the official UK government website. Applicants will need to create an account, fill out the necessary forms, and upload the required documents.

  3. Visa Fees: There is a fee for the dependent visa application, which must be paid at the time of submission. Additionally, applicants must pay the Immigration Health Surcharge (IHS) to access NHS services during their stay.

  4. Biometrics Appointment: After submitting the application, applicants must schedule and attend a biometrics appointment, where fingerprints and photographs will be taken.

  5. Decision and Duration: The processing time for dependent visas varies, but applicants are typically informed of the decision within a few weeks. If approved, the dependent visa will be valid for the same duration as the primary visa holder's studies.

Benefits of a Dependent Student Visa



Having family members join an international student can provide emotional and practical support during their time in the UK. Here are some of the benefits of obtaining a dependent student visa:

  • Emotional Support: The presence of family can alleviate feelings of loneliness and homesickness, helping students focus on their studies.

  • Shared Experiences: Families can explore the UK together, creating lasting memories and enriching the overall educational experience.

  • Work Opportunities for Dependents: Dependents on a student visa can work full-time, allowing them to contribute to the family income and gain valuable experience while residing in the UK.

Top Need-Based UK Scholarships for Indian Students in the UK: Opportunities for Financial Aid

 Pursuing higher education in the UK can be an enriching experience, but the cost can be a significant barrier for many students. Fortunately, numerous UK scholarships cater specifically to the financial needs of students. For Indian students looking to further their education abroad, need-based scholarships can provide essential financial assistance, making the dream of studying in the UK more attainable. Understanding the available options and the application process is crucial for maximizing these opportunities.



1. Chevening Scholarships

Chevening Scholarships are prestigious awards offered by the UK government for outstanding individuals from around the world, including India. This scholarship covers tuition fees, travel expenses, and a living allowance, making it an attractive option for those demonstrating financial need. Applicants are selected based on their academic achievements, leadership potential, and commitment to their home country. The application process typically opens in August and closes in November, allowing ample time for candidates to prepare their applications and gather necessary documentation.

2. Commonwealth Scholarships

The Commonwealth Scholarships are designed for students from low and middle-income Commonwealth countries, including India. These scholarships cover tuition fees, airfare, and a living allowance, supporting students in their pursuit of postgraduate studies. Applicants must demonstrate academic excellence and financial need. The application process varies by university, and candidates are encouraged to check specific details for their chosen institution. Commonwealth Scholarships provide a unique opportunity for Indian students to study in the UK while promoting global citizenship.

3. University-Specific Scholarships

Many UK universities offer their own need-based scholarships specifically aimed at international students. Some of the notable universities and their scholarship programs include:

  • University of Manchester: The university offers the Manchester International Excellence Scholarship, which provides financial support to international students facing financial hardship.

  • University of Glasgow: The Glasgow International College Scholarship is designed for students who demonstrate financial need. The university also has a range of other funding opportunities for international students.

  • University of Warwick: Warwick offers the Warwick International Excellence Scholarship for students demonstrating outstanding academic achievement and financial need.

These scholarships often have varying eligibility criteria and application processes, so it is essential for students to research thoroughly and apply in a timely manner.

4. Need-Based Scholarships from Charitable Organizations

In addition to university scholarships, various charitable organizations and foundations offer need-based financial aid to Indian students studying in the UK. For instance, the Inlaks Shivdasani Foundation provides scholarships for Indian students pursuing postgraduate courses in the UK. The foundation prioritizes candidates who can demonstrate both academic excellence and financial need, thereby ensuring that the funds are allocated to those who will benefit the most.

5. Financial Aid Resources and Application Tips



When applying for need-based scholarships, students should ensure they have all necessary documentation, including proof of income, academic records, and personal statements outlining their financial situations. It is also essential to convey a clear and compelling narrative about their aspirations and how the scholarship will help them achieve their educational goals.

Students can find information about available scholarships on the official websites of universities, scholarship portals, and educational organizations. Additionally, many universities have dedicated scholarship offices that can provide guidance and support throughout the application process.

Maximizing Your Graduate Student Visa UK Experience: Tips for Finding Employment in the UK

As international students transition from academia to the professional world, the student visa UK provides a valuable opportunity to gain work experience and build a career in the country. The Graduate Visa allows international students who have completed their degrees in the UK to stay for an additional two years (or three years for doctoral graduates) to work or look for work. This is an excellent chance to kick-start a career, but finding employment can be challenging. Here are some tips to maximize your Graduate Visa experience and enhance your job search in the UK.



1. Understand the Job Market

Before diving into the job search, it's crucial to understand the UK job market, including the sectors that are hiring and the skills in demand. Research industries that align with your qualifications and interests. Some sectors, such as technology, engineering, healthcare, and finance, often have high demand for skilled workers. Websites like LinkedIn, Glassdoor, and Indeed provide valuable insights into job postings, salary expectations, and company reviews. Understanding the landscape will help you target your applications effectively.

2. Craft a Strong CV and Cover Letter

A compelling CV and cover letter are your first steps in making a positive impression on potential employers. Tailor your CV to highlight relevant skills, experiences, and achievements that align with the job requirements. Focus on your education, internships, and any relevant projects. For your cover letter, clearly articulate why you’re interested in the role and how your background makes you a suitable candidate.

Consider seeking feedback on your CV and cover letter from peers or career services at your university. Top universities in the UK offer resources to assist students in refining their application materials.

3. Network Effectively

Networking is one of the most powerful tools for finding job opportunities. Engage with your university’s alumni network, attend career fairs, and participate in industry-related events. Networking can often lead to job openings that may not be advertised. Use platforms like LinkedIn to connect with professionals in your field, join relevant groups, and participate in discussions.

Don’t hesitate to reach out to individuals for informational interviews. Many professionals are willing to share insights about their career paths and provide guidance on entering the industry.

4. Utilize Job Portals and Recruitment Agencies

Many job portals cater specifically to international graduates seeking employment in the UK. Websites such as Graduate Jobs, Target Jobs, and Milkround focus on entry-level positions. Additionally, consider working with recruitment agencies that specialize in your field. They can help match your skills with job openings and provide valuable advice on the application process.



5. Prepare for Interviews

Once you secure interviews, preparation is key to making a strong impression. Research the company thoroughly and understand its values, culture, and recent developments. Prepare for common interview questions and practice your responses. Consider using the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your answers effectively, particularly for competency-based questions.

Additionally, be ready to discuss your visa status and availability for work during the interview. Employers may have questions about your Graduate Visa, so being informed will help reassure them of your eligibility to work in the UK.

6. Consider Further Study or Certifications

If you find that certain qualifications or skills are in high demand in your desired industry, consider pursuing additional courses or certifications. Many universities offer short courses, workshops, or online classes that can enhance your skill set and make you more competitive in the job market. This is particularly beneficial for fields that are rapidly evolving, such as technology and engineering.

7. Leverage Support Services

Many universities provide support services for international students, including career counseling, workshops, and resources for job searching. Take advantage of these services to gain insights into the job market and enhance your employability.
